Step-by-Step Instructions

These simple preparations will ensure that your lemon and lime water satisfies hydration needs while promoting weight loss support. Follow these steps for preparation:

  1. Wash both lemons and limes thoroughly under running water to remove any pesticides or chemicals.
  2. Slice the lemons and limes into wedges. This opens up their flavors and maximizes the juice extraction.
  3. In a large pitcher, combine the lemon and lime wedges.
  4. Pour in 8 cups of fresh filtered water over the citrus fruits. For a more intense flavor, let the mixture steep in the refrigerator for about 1-2 hours.
  5. (Optional) Add fresh mint leaves or a few cucumber slices for added refreshment.

Placing the pitcher in the refrigerator for a while enhances flavor absorption. Enjoy your drink cold or over ice for the best experience.

Acidity and Dental Health

Lemon and lime water is known for its high acidity, which comes mainly from citric acid. Frequent consumption of acidic beverages can have implications for dental health. Over time, acidity can erode enamel, which is the protective outer layer of teeth. Enamel erosion can lead to sensitivity and increase the likelihood of cavities.

Experts recommend practices to minimize these risks:

  • Use a Straw: Drinking lemon and lime water through a straw can help bypass contact with teeth, reducing direct exposure to acid.
  • Rinse with Water: After consuming acidic drinks, rinsing with water helps neutralize acid residues in the mouth.
  • Wait Before Brushing: Brushing teeth immediately afterwards can worsen erosion. It’s advisable to wait for about 30 minutes.
  • Limit Frequency: Diminishing the quantity of lemon and lime water can also help protect dental health. Maintaining balance is important.

Allergies and Sensitivities

Some people may have allergies or sensitivities to citrus fruits, including lemons and limes. Symptoms can vary and may range from mild reactions like itching, hives, or gastrointestinal discomfort, to severe reactions which could require immediate attention. Those with known allergies or sensitivities should practice caution when considering lemon and lime water.

Key points to consider include:

  • Know Your Body: If you experience any adverse reaction after consuming these beverages, it's prudent to discontinue use and consult a healthcare professional.
  • Gradual Introduction: For those uncertain of their sensitivity, introducing lemon and lime water gradually can help determine tolerance.
  • Ingredient Awareness: Always be cautious with added flavorings or sweeteners which may contain allergens.
